            |  | A BILL TO BE ENTITLED | 
         
            |  | AN ACT | 
         
            |  | relating to the sale of consumer geotracking data by telephone | 
         
            |  | companies. | 
         
            |  | B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F TEXAS: | 
         
            |  | SECTION 1.  Subtitle A, Title 11, Business & Commerce Code, | 
         
            |  | is amended by adding Chapter 509 to read as follows: | 
         
            |  | CHAPTER 509. GEOTRACKING DATA | 
         
            |  | SUBCHAPTER A. GENERAL PROVISIONS | 
         
            |  | Sec. 509.001.  DEFINITIONS.  In this chapter: | 
         
            |  | (1)  "Geotracking data" means data obtained from an | 
         
            |  | individual's cellular telephone or other wireless communications | 
         
            |  | device that identifies and tracks the location of the device. | 
         
            |  | (2)  "Telephone company" has the meaning assigned by | 
         
            |  | Section 306.001. | 
         
            |  | SUBCHAPTER B. SALE OF GEOTRACKING DATA | 
         
            |  | Sec. 509.051.  CONSENT REQUIRED FOR SALE OF GEOTRACKING | 
         
            |  | DATA.  (a) A telephone company may not sell a consumer's geotracking | 
         
            |  | data to a third party unless: | 
         
            |  | (1)  the company has requested the consumer's consent, | 
         
            |  | in  writing or electronically, to sell the consumer's geotracking | 
         
            |  | data; and | 
         
            |  | (2)  the consumer has provided written or electronic | 
         
            |  | consent to the company to sell the data. | 
         
            |  | (b)  A consumer's consent to the sale of the consumer's | 
         
            |  | geotracking data under Subsection (a) remains effective until | 
         
            |  | rescinded by the consumer. | 
         
            |  | (c)  A telephone company may offer a discount or other | 
         
            |  | incentive to a consumer for consenting to the sale of the consumer's | 
         
            |  | geotracking data. | 
         
            |  | SECTION 2.  This Act takes effect September 1, 2021. |
